Output 5e17d20774306d4a9402894df55c5583aca0f16ac69a0033947034e134ff085e:24

value
12294939
script pubkey
OP_HASH160 OP_PUSHBYTES_20 959a7990c1d41fbd69f969386e5a890e8644d567 OP_EQUAL
address
MMYBy7c8qrwZeGPzZCiQ7E8N7FRTB2V6cn
transaction
5e17d20774306d4a9402894df55c5583aca0f16ac69a0033947034e134ff085e
spent
true